One of the main components of a trailer brake replacement kit is the brake assembly itself. This includes the brake pads, calipers, and rotors that work together to slow down and stop your trailer when you apply the brakes. These components are made of durable materials that can withstand the rigors of towing heavy loads and provide reliable stopping power when you need it most.
In addition to the brake assembly, a trailer brake replacement kit may also include brake fluid, hardware, and instructions for installation. Brake fluid is essential for maintaining the hydraulic system that operates the brakes, and having extra on hand can be useful for topping off the fluid levels as needed. The hardware included in the kit is designed to make installation easy and straightforward, with everything you need to complete the job quickly and efficiently.
